I really enjoyed this book. It’s from an author that I have never read before but I really appreciated the writing style. The book flowed really well and for me there were no dips in pace or content. The cover is great, very eye catching and it would definitely lead me to pick it from the shelf for a closer look.
I enjoy a well done historical fiction book although it’s a genre I don’t read particularly often.
In this book we are transported to Belfast 1941, right in the heart of World War 2, Belfast had escaped the worst of the war but we join just before the worst few weeks and months. We follow sisters Emma and Audrey through the four terrible nights of the Belfast Blitz. Suffice to say their lives are dramatically changed and will never be the same again.
This was a gripping and heartbreakingly beautiful read that I’d definitely recommend.
